About Sarah
I work as a ceramic potter alongside teaching, and years spent throwing clay taught me a patience and tactile, hands-on approach that shapes almost everything about how I run an ESL lesson today. Seven years into teaching now, I've worked with about ninety-five adult students, many of them drawn specifically to a calmer, more tactile, less rushed approach than typical fast-paced classes elsewhere offer. My pottery background gives me a naturally patient, hands-on teaching style, treating language progress a bit like centering clay, gently and consistently over genuine time. I connect particularly well with adult learners who feel overwhelmed by fast-paced or purely abstract teaching and prefer something calmer and more genuinely tactile. My teaching style is gentle, patient, and genuinely hands-on, built on the belief that steady, physical, consistent practice produces far more lasting results than intense, purely intellectual bursts. I take genuine pride in watching a student's confidence grow slowly and steadily, the same quiet satisfaction I feel watching a shapeless lump of clay become something genuinely beautiful. Many students tell me they finally feel unhurried and genuinely at ease, rather than constantly rushed toward some arbitrary deadline. My approach treats language learning as something to be shaped patiently. After seven years, I remain genuinely passionate about this teaching approach.

Years spent throwing pottery taught me that some skills simply cannot be rushed, and that same slow, tactile patience shapes how I approach every ESL lesson I teach. Lessons move deliberately, giving each concept genuine time to settle properly, the same careful patience required to center clay correctly on a spinning wheel. I use a lot of repetition and muscle memory style practice, since I've found language, like throwing pottery, genuinely improves through steady, repeated hands-on practice rather than purely intellectual study alone. Vocabulary gets practiced physically sometimes, writing words by hand, tracing letters, engaging the body alongside the mind the way pottery engages hands alongside genuine concentration. Grammar gets introduced calmly and gradually, one shape settling before the next begins, since I've found rushing genuinely creates more collapsed, unstable structures than it ever saves in real time. I encourage students to notice and correct their own small errors gently, the same self-awareness pottery demands constantly at the wheel without a teacher intervening constantly. Speaking practice happens without pressure or rush, giving adult learners genuine thinking time, since good language, like good pottery, cannot be forced. Every lesson stays calm and genuinely patient.
